libnvdimm/security, acpi/nfit: unify zero-key for all security commands
With zero-key defined, we can remove previous detection of key id 0 or null key in order to deal with a zero-key situation. Syncing all security commands to use the zero-key. Helper functions are introduced to return the data that points to the actual key payload or the zero_key. This helps uniformly handle the key material even with zero_key.
